Just submitted to @arxiv: @amylunt's work on closed loop autonomous crystallisation, sample preparation, and powder X-ray diffraction. This is the most complex automated workflow that we've built so far, involving 3 separate robots & 13 steps @LC_Mater_Design @MIF_UoL @erc_adam
